What happens while it is decided
This application is with Gedling for determination, against a statutory target of eight weeks. Over the last year Gedling decided tree works applications in a median of 53 days. More in our guide to how long planning decisions take.
About tree works applications
Applications for works to trees cover protected trees: consent under a tree preservation order, or six weeks notice for trees in a conservation area. More in our guide to planning application types.
